日日操夜夜添-日日操影院-日日草夜夜操-日日干干-精品一区二区三区波多野结衣-精品一区二区三区高清免费不卡

公告:魔扣目錄網為廣大站長提供免費收錄網站服務,提交前請做好本站友鏈:【 網站目錄:http://www.ylptlb.cn 】, 免友鏈快審服務(50元/站),

點擊這里在線咨詢客服
新站提交
  • 網站:51998
  • 待審:31
  • 小程序:12
  • 文章:1030137
  • 會員:747

AI繪畫的新篇章:探究PHP與Midjourney的巧妙結合

隨著人工智能(AI)技術的快速發展,AI繪畫已成為藝術領域的一股新勢力。它不僅能夠模仿大師作品的風格,還能根據用戶的輸入進行創作。而PHP作為一種廣泛應用于Web開發的編程語言,與AI繪畫的結合也是勢在必行的。在本文中,我們將探究PHP與Midjourney的巧妙結合,展示出這一合作的強大威力,并提供具體的代碼示例。

Midjourney是一家專注于AI繪畫技術的創業公司。他們研發了一套基于深度學習的AI繪畫框架,能夠通過學習大量的藝術作品,生成出與之相似的新作品。而PHP作為一種強大而靈活的編程語言,可以與Midjourney的AI繪畫框架無縫結合,實現更加復雜的功能。

首先,我們需要安裝Midjourney的AI繪畫框架,并將其與PHP進行集成。下面是一個簡單的示例代碼,演示了如何使用PHP調用AI繪畫框架生成一張風格化的圖片。

<?php
require 'midjourney-php-sdk/autoload.php';

use MidjourneyPainter;

// 創建畫家對象
$painter = new Painter();

// 加載模型
$painter->loadModel('path_to_model_file');

// 生成圖片
$result = $painter->generateImage('input_image_path', 'output_image_path');

// 輸出結果
echo '生成的圖片保存在:' . $result['filePath'];
?>

登錄后復制

在上述示例代碼中,我們首先通過require語句引入了Midjourney的PHP SDK,并創建了一個Painter的實例。然后,我們使用loadModel方法加載了預訓練的模型文件,該模型文件包含了對藝術風格的學習。接著,我們調用generateImage方法,傳入輸入圖片的路徑和輸出圖片的路徑。生成的圖片將保存在指定的路徑下。最后,我們通過echo語句輸出了生成圖片的保存路徑。

除了生成風格化的圖片外,PHP與Midjourney的結合還可以實現更加復雜的功能。例如,我們可以通過PHP編寫一個簡單的Web頁面,讓用戶上傳自己的圖片,并選擇喜歡的藝術風格,然后調用Midjourney的AI繪畫框架生成一張與用戶選擇風格相符的圖片。下面是一個示例代碼,演示了如何實現這個功能。

<!DOCTYPE html>
<html>
<head>
    <title>AI繪畫</title>
</head>
<body>
    <h1>請選擇你喜歡的藝術風格:</h1>
    <form action="generate.php" method="post" enctype="multipart/form-data">
        <select name="style">
            <option value="style1">風格1</option>
            <option value="style2">風格2</option>
        </select>
        <br><br>
        <input type="file" name="image">
        <br><br>
        <input type="submit" value="生成圖片">
    </form>
</body>
</html>

登錄后復制

在上述示例代碼中,我們創建了一個簡單的HTML表單,其中包含一個下拉菜單和一個文件上傳字段。用戶可以選擇自己喜歡的藝術風格,并上傳自己的圖片。當用戶點擊“生成圖片”按鈕時,表單數據將被提交到generate.php文件進行處理。

下面是generate.php文件的示例代碼,演示了如何使用PHP調用Midjourney的AI繪畫框架生成風格化圖片,并將結果顯示在頁面上。

<?php
require 'midjourney-php-sdk/autoload.php';

use MidjourneyPainter;

// 創建畫家對象
$painter = new Painter();

// 加載模型
$painter->loadModel('path_to_model_file');

// 獲取用戶上傳的圖片
$image = $_FILES['image']['tmp_name'];

// 生成圖片
$result = $painter->generateImage($image, 'output_image_path', $_POST['style']);

// 顯示結果
echo '<h1>生成的圖片:</h1>';
echo '<img src="' . $result['filePath'] . '">';
?>

登錄后復制

在上述示例代碼中,我們首先創建了一個Painter的實例,并加載了預訓練的模型文件。然后,我們通過$_FILES數組獲取用戶上傳的圖片。接著,我們調用generateImage方法,傳入用戶上傳的圖片路徑、輸出圖片的路徑和用戶選擇的藝術風格。生成的圖片將保存在指定的路徑下。最后,我們通過echo語句將生成的圖片顯示在頁面上。

通過以上示例代碼,我們深入探究了PHP與Midjourney的巧妙結合,展示了它們共同創造的AI繪畫的新篇章。PHP的靈活性和Midjourney的AI繪畫框架的強大功能相結合,為我們帶來了更多可能性。無論是生成風格化的圖片還是實現更加復雜的功能,這種結合都能夠讓我們的創作更加靈活、多樣化。期待未來更多的創新和突破!

以上就是AI繪畫的新篇章:探究PHP與Midjourney的巧妙結合的詳細內容,更多請關注www.92cms.cn其它相關文章!

分享到:
標簽:ai 巧妙 探究 新篇章 繪畫
用戶無頭像

網友整理

注冊時間:

網站:5 個   小程序:0 個  文章:12 篇

  • 51998

    網站

  • 12

    小程序

  • 1030137

    文章

  • 747

    會員

趕快注冊賬號,推廣您的網站吧!
最新入駐小程序

數獨大挑戰2018-06-03

數獨一種數學游戲,玩家需要根據9

答題星2018-06-03

您可以通過答題星輕松地創建試卷

全階人生考試2018-06-03

各種考試題,題庫,初中,高中,大學四六

運動步數有氧達人2018-06-03

記錄運動步數,積累氧氣值。還可偷

每日養生app2018-06-03

每日養生,天天健康

體育訓練成績評定2018-06-03

通用課目體育訓練成績評定